Hoodlums beat NYSC member to death in Plateau
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terShare on Whatsapp

Some hoodlums have been apprehended for beating a NYSC member, Safwan Adamu Fade to death in Plateau state. The Plateau State Commissioner of Police, Emmanuel Adesina announced this on Tuesday, following the arrest of 26 suspects for various crimes.

The commissioner explained that police received a report earlier that a NYSC member serving at the Federal University of Education, Pankshin had been attacked by unknown hoodlums at the Township Stadium.

Adesina reported that after receiving this information, a team of police officers went to the location, and the victim was promptly taken to the hospital, where he received treatment and was declared stable. Unfortunately, he died from complications after he was transferred to Jos University Teaching Hospital.

He revealed that Samuel Dang Kat and Zatashinen Wubwerwe have been taken into custody in connection to the attack. The CP assured that efforts are ongoing to apprehend the fleeing suspect, so Justice can be served.

Adesina reiterated his command’s commitment to the protection of lives and property by reducing the crime rate in society. He added that the campaign against lawbreakers has led to the massive arrest of a lot of criminals and the recovery of arms and ammunition.

The CP also commended the media for keeping the public well-informed about the good intentions of the Police towards them. Ultimately, Adesina expressed his appreciation to law-abiding citizens for their cooperation in the fight against crimes and criminals in society.
